The Shadow of a Giant
In Lilliput, where giants dream,
A shadow cast, a silent scream.
Beneath the weight of Gulliver's sway,
The tiny people scurry and play.
His footsteps thunder, earth does quake,
A gentle giant, or so they make.
Yet in his shadow, fear takes flight,
As dreams are dwarfed by blinding light.
They weave their tales of bravery bold,
In the flickering dance of giants foretold.
But how does one stand tall and proud,
When all around is merely a crowd?
So they carve their hopes in the soil below,
And watch as the great one wanders slow.
In the giant's shade, they learn to brave,
As whispers rise from the hearts of the brave.
Beneath Vast Skies
In lands where giants roam and tower,
Amongst the blooms of morning's hour,
Lilliputians, small yet bold,
In friendship’s weave, their tales unfold.
With gentle hands, they climb so high,
To touch the fabric of the sky,
While Gulliver, with heart so wide,
Embraces all, their worlds abide.
In laughter soft, and whispers sweet,
The vast and minute, together meet,
In harmonies of life’s embrace,
A friendship found in every space.
So let us learn from tiny feet,
That bonds in love, they are complete,
For in the heart, both large and small,
Are threads that weave the tale of all.
Lilliputian Aspirations
In tiny towns where whispers fly,
The dreams of Lilliput touch the sky.
With silver threads of hope they weave,
In blossoms bold, they dare believe.
Upward they reach, with hearts so light,
In shadowed fields, they chase the bright.
Their laughter sparkles, sweet and clear,
In every glance, a world sincere.
Though small in stature, vast their reach,
In every moment, lessons teach.
A kingdom's heart, where dreams align,
In Lilliput, the stars will shine.
